Online Degrees in Java Programming: Program Options

Typically, someone interested in pursuing a credential in Java programming will find certificate options rather than degree options. A certificate in Java is designed for someone who already has experience and proficiency in a technical field. Java programming certificate programs usually take a relatively short period of 3-5 courses to complete.

Overview of Online Java Programming Certificate Programs

Programs in Java programming tend to be aimed at programmers who have studied and gained experience in a technical field, and now wish to build upon their skills to become more marketable. Thus, certificate programs tend to be the most readily-available option directed specifically at learning this very flexible programming language.

Program Information and Requirements

Students interested in pursuing a certificate in Java programming typically hold at least a bachelor's degree in a discipline such as computer science or engineering. They should know some Java already in addition to at least one programming language, such as C++ or Visual Basic. Java programming certificate programs build upon that knowledge to make professionals more proficient in Java itself.
Online certificate programs allow students to complete work on their own terms, which may be appealing to professionals who are already working and wish to add to their capabilities in computer science. Software downloads, eBooks and specific hardware requirements may be necessary for online coursework. Class discussions, lectures and notes are all available online.

Common Coursework for Java Programming Certificate Programs

Coursework for a Java certificate teaches students who already know programming languages to write Java programs efficiently. The small set of courses required includes:

Java Programming Course

This course is meant to expand upon what students enrolled in the program should already know about Java. Students will study Java input/output, multithreading and graphical user interface design.

Introduction to Unified Modeling Language (UML) Course

This class focuses on object-oriented languages such as C++ and Java. Students will learn basic concepts of UML and how it is used in business systems. Lab exercises will give students hands-on experience with graphical design tools.

Java and XML Course

This course covers the basics of developing and writing an XML document, including how XML can be used with the Java language. It may also cover other open software products. Individuals who complete this course will be able to write Java applications that use XML.

Career Information for Someone Holding a Certificate in Java Programming

A popular career option for someone holding a certificate in Java programming is to become a computer programmer, perhaps in a large business-to-business environment. As of May 2009, the average annual wage for computer programmers was $74,690, according to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ics (www.bls.gov). The BLS reported that between 2008 and 2018, job opportunities in the field are expected to grow by 21%, which is faster than average.
